  • home-assistant-custom-components-linkplay

    LinkPlay based media devices integration for Home Assistant. Supports multiroom, Media Browser, and snapshot and restore functionality for TTS. Compatible with Mini Media Player card.

  • Linkplay is the platform Arylic (and other brands) build the devices on, the integration with Home Assistant can be found here: https://github.com/nagyrobi/home-assistant-custom-components-linkplay

  • plexdlnaplayer

    There is no built in way to cast Plex music to DLNA speakers. This project will be the bridge.

  • If you want to use Plex they dont show up as speakers though (limitation of plex dlna implementation iirc, but there are ways to "discover" them, such as https://github.com/songchenwen/plexdlnaplayer). i haven't been able to use plexamp though (Airplay works as fallback for me if i want to play something that wont work in app), but it works like a charm through the HA music player, with plex as DLNA server.
